Jesus brought God’s kindness and love to you, so you can be kind and loving to others.
“But when the kindness [chrestotes] and the love [philanthropia] of God our Savior toward man appeared” (Tit 3:4) “that the Lord is very compassionate [polusplagchnos] and merciful [oitirmon].” (Jm 5:11)
